Create form implementation for user

POST/v1/users/forms/{uuid}/user/{userUuid}

Path parameters

  • uuidstringRequired#
    Unique identifier of the user data form template.
  • userUuidstringRequired#
    Unique identifier of the user to assign the form to.

Request body

Body shape: Request_CreateUserDataFormImplementationForUser (required)

Responses

201Form implementation created for user.FormImplementationResource
/** Imported from delio-core. */
interface FormImplementationResource {
  /** uuid from delio-core. */
  uuid: string
  /** createdAt from delio-core. */
  createdAt: string
  /** startedOn from delio-core. */
  startedOn?: unknown
  /** completedOn from delio-core. */
  completedOn?: unknown
  form: FormResource
  /** formFieldAnswers from delio-core. */
  formFieldAnswers: FormFieldAnswersResource[]
  /** type from delio-core. */
  type?: unknown
  /** formImplementationAssignments from delio-core. */
  formImplementationAssignments?: FormImplementationAssignmentResource[]
}
401Unauthorized.Error
404Not found.Error
curl -X POST https://your-url.com/kong/core/api/gateway/v1/users/forms/{uuid}/user/{userUuid}\
  -H "Authorization: Bearer $DELIO_API_KEY"\
  -H "Content-Type: application/json"\
  -d '{
  "uuid": "00000000-0000-0000-0000-000000000000",
  "userUuid": "00000000-0000-0000-0000-000000000000"
}'